HTML Diff
0 added 1 removed
Original 2026-01-01
Modified 2026-02-26
1 <h2>Ответы</h2>
1 <h2>Ответы</h2>
2 <p><strong>Except в Python</strong>- это блок, который определяет, как программа должна реагировать на исключение.</p>
2 <p><strong>Except в Python</strong>- это блок, который определяет, как программа должна реагировать на исключение.</p>
3 <p>Конструкция try-except работает следующим образом:</p>
3 <p>Конструкция try-except работает следующим образом:</p>
4 <ol><li>Сначала выполняются выражения, которые записаны в блоке try.</li>
4 <ol><li>Сначала выполняются выражения, которые записаны в блоке try.</li>
5 <li>Если при выполнения блока try не возникло никаких исключений, блок except пропускается, и выполняется дальнейший код.</li>
5 <li>Если при выполнения блока try не возникло никаких исключений, блок except пропускается, и выполняется дальнейший код.</li>
6 <li>Если во время выполнения блока try в каком-то месте возникло исключение, оставшаяся часть блока try пропускается.</li>
6 <li>Если во время выполнения блока try в каком-то месте возникло исключение, оставшаяся часть блока try пропускается.</li>
7 <li>Если в блоке except указано исключение, которое возникло, выполняется код в блоке except.</li>
7 <li>Если в блоке except указано исключение, которое возникло, выполняется код в блоке except.</li>
8 <li>Если исключение, которое возникло, не указано в блоке except, выполнение программы прерывается и выдаётся ошибка.</li>
8 <li>Если исключение, которое возникло, не указано в блоке except, выполнение программы прерывается и выдаётся ошибка.</li>
9 </ol><p><strong>Примеры использования:</strong></p>
9 </ol><p><strong>Примеры использования:</strong></p>
10 <ul><li>обработка деления на ноль:</li>
10 <ul><li>обработка деления на ноль:</li>
11 </ul><p>Результат</p>
11 </ul><p>Результат</p>
12 - <p>0</p>
 
13 <p>except в Python используется в блоке обработки исключений для указания того, какие исключения должны быть перехвачены и какие действия должны быть выполнены в случае возникновения исключения.</p>
12 <p>except в Python используется в блоке обработки исключений для указания того, какие исключения должны быть перехвачены и какие действия должны быть выполнены в случае возникновения исключения.</p>
14 <p>Синтаксис использования except выглядит следующим образом:</p>
13 <p>Синтаксис использования except выглядит следующим образом:</p>
15 <p>try: # код, который может вызвать исключение except Имя_исключения as переменная: # код, который выполняется в случае возникновения определенного исключения</p>
14 <p>try: # код, который может вызвать исключение except Имя_исключения as переменная: # код, который выполняется в случае возникновения определенного исключения</p>
16 <p>При возникновении исключения в блоке try, интерпретатор Python ищет соответствующий блок except с указанным именем исключения. Если такое исключение найдено, выполняются соответствующие действия, указанные в блоке except.</p>
15 <p>При возникновении исключения в блоке try, интерпретатор Python ищет соответствующий блок except с указанным именем исключения. Если такое исключение найдено, выполняются соответствующие действия, указанные в блоке except.</p>
17 <p>except помогает обработать исключения, которые могут возникнуть в процессе выполнения программы, и предпринять необходимые действия для избежания сбоев выполнения программы.</p>
16 <p>except помогает обработать исключения, которые могут возникнуть в процессе выполнения программы, и предпринять необходимые действия для избежания сбоев выполнения программы.</p>